Ramos loses his Midas touch as Spurs crash out on pens

Wednesday, 12 Mar 2008 22:49
Ramos won't win the Uefa Cup this season
Juande Ramos will not win the Uefa Cup for a third time in a row after seeing Tottenham Hotspur knocked out on penalties by PSV Eindhoven.

Jermaine Jenas could have won the game within the allotted five spot-kicks but his penalty was saved by Gomes, taking the shoot out to sudden death.

Dirk Marcellis scored for PSV before Pascal Chimbonda's effort went wide to end a cagey second leg at the Philips Stadium and Ramos' dream of a third success in a row.

A dull first half saw both sides unwilling to take risks and plenty of fouls ensured the home side protected their advantage at the break.

Dimitar Berbatov saw a long-range effort sail wide while Ledley King's header flew past the wrong side of the post.

But PSV Eindhoven nearly took the lead when Danny Koevermans beat the offside trap and only had to stab the ball past Paul Robinson, but he failed to make proper contact.

A half-time substitution saw the Spurs boss bring Darren Bent off the bench and remove Young-Pyo Lee.

But it was the other full-back, Chimbonda, who created the goal for Spurs when his right-wing cross found the boot of Berbatov - whose sublime volley into the corner from 18 yards forced extra time.

As the tie moved into the extra period both sides erred on the side of caution with Spurs going close through a Bent volley.

Steed Malbranque nearly won it in the dying moments when his volley was clawed out of the top corner by Gomes, taking the game to a shoot out.

And Chimbonda was the villain as his miss sealed the win for PSV to end Tottenham's chances of a second trophy this season.End of story
